portStats64Show
portStats64Show
Displays the 64-bit hardware statistics for a port.
SYNOPSIS
portstats64show [slot/]port [-long]
DESCRIPTION
Use this command to display 64-bit hardware statistics for a specified port. When used without the -long
option, two integers are reported for most values, the lower and upper 32-bits are reported as two
separate numbers. In this case, the top word is the most significant. When issued with the -long option,
the command displays the counters as one single 64-bit number.
